Bachelors, 61% Masters, 17% Associate, 15% High School Diploma, 4% Other Degrees, 3% Most Common Level Of Education For Test Pilots … WebJul 19, 2024 · Fighter pilots in each branch must fulfill a number of common requirements. All fighter pilots must have perfect 20/20 vision and be able to withstand the physical nature of flying fighter aircraft. For instance, when flying a fighter jet, a pilot's body undergoes the pressure of several G's and jet pilots must be physically trained to avoid ...

WebJan 23, 2024 · RCAF fighter pilots go through many different phases of flight training in the air and on the ground; the training happens across Canada and the United States so they can learn to fly and fight in the CF-188 Hornet. Student pilots go through Primary Flying Training, the first phase of training, on the Grob 120-A (a side-by-side twin-seat ...
